Key Features
With a striking blend of textures and shapes, the Arc Pendant by Hubbardton Forge is a brilliant addition to any interior décor. Suspended from a slender downrod, an intersecting pair of open frames form a rectangular cage around its incandescent lamping. Robust square-shaped glass panels stand at each side of the piece, bending slightly inward toward its light. The thick, hand-poured glass is adorned with hand-painted white swirls, adding a natural effect that beautifully captures its light.
Hubbardton Forge, headquartered in Castleton, Vermont, hand-forges simple and elegant metal lighting fixtures and accessories, combining ancient hand-forging techniques with environmentally-sound finishing practices.

Lumens
The amount of light that comes from a bulb, which has commonly been measured in watts. The more lumens, the brighter the bulb.Wattage
A measurement of the power delivered to a component of an electric circuit (allowing a one-ampere current to flow through the component under the pressure of 1 volt.)Bulb Shape
Bulb shapes are denoted with a letter, which describes the shape, and a number, which indicates the size. The number indicates the diameter of the light bulb at its widest part in eighths of an inch.Base
The part of the bulb that connects to the fixture and its power supply. Bulb bases are denoted with the letter E, and a number which indicates the diameter of the bulb base at its widest part in millimeters.Voltage
Indicates how much voltage a bulb can accept via the fixture it's installed in.Light Color Temperature
The relative color from a light source, measured on the Kelvin temperature scale. Warm light is lower in color temperature (2700-3000 K) and cool, blue light is higher (5000 K).Average Rated Life
The average amount time that a bulb is expected to last.CRI
